Political comic artist Thomas Nast based his drawings of Uncle Sam on Rice and his outfit. Dan Rice was an established animal trainer. He focused on pigs and mules, which he educated and offered to various other clowns. He additionally provided a show a trained rhinoceros and is the only individual in circus background to offer a tightrope walking elephant.He was likewise a philanthropist who offered generously to several charities and he erected the very first monument to soldiers eliminated throughout the Civil Battle - Stilt walkers near me. Origins of the Auguste characterThere is an extensively informed legend regarding the origins of the Auguste clown. According to the tale, an American acrobat named Tom Belling was doing with a circus in Germany in 1869
Belling took off running, finishing up in the circus arena where he dropped over the ringcurb. In his embarrassment and rush to get away, he dropped over the ringcurb once again on his method out. The manager regulated that Belling continue showing up as the Auguste.

While not the luxurious events we think of today, some early, rougher forms of traveling circus were preferred in America from Revolutionary times-- George Washington was a fan. Blackface clowns carried out in them from a minimum of the 1810s and perhaps prior to; they were a staple by the 1820s. The wide red or white mouth repainted on by modern clowns is a residue of the blackface mask.
In many areas minstrelsy was birthed when these entertainers moved their acts from the tent to the stage of American variety theaters. There was a strong component of clowning in minstrelsy. The blackface mask was a clown's disguise, exaggerating the facial features into an animation, a caricature. The blackface clown may be the forerunner these days's anodyne circus clown, but or else both are as opposite as blackface and whiteface.

Emmett Kelly was the very best recognized tramp clown with his personality "Tired Willie."Tramp clowns are experienced: + jugglers + magicians + pianists + chalk talk artist + bikers. There are pleased tramps and angry vagrants. There appears to be a vast variety of tramp clowns - https://soundcloud.com/all-occasion-performers. One of the most standard point concerning tramp clowns is that nothing is traditional except the white mouth, which was stemmed from minstrel blackface cosmetics.
